第一次开通博客留脚印

        犹豫了一年半了,终于在今天开通了本身的博客。算法

        好记性不如烂笔头,好多学习的东西,或者工做遇到的东西,不写下来,时间久了,就忘空了。sql

        毕业找到的第一家工做肯定了本身的技术语言(C++),仍是主动要求人力分配到C++组的,今后就与C++结下了缘分。数据库

        说真的,我是愧对C++这门语言的,虽然本身主动选择了C++做为本身的修炼目标,可随着时间的推移,慢慢的变成了讨饭的饭碗,实在惭愧。windows

        如今的水平是业内的技术都懂一点,固然只是懂一点而已,要本身造轮子,那确定是破洞百出,漏气的。网络

 

        开始作的是聊天IM的客户端,会Duilib库,后来也了解了GDI+,会画一点简单的图形和界面。在慢慢的深刻理解windows内核,写了一个进程间通讯组件。并发

        数据库用的是本地的sqlite3,哦,期间搞了一个高上大的全文检索。tcp

        再后来,转到了服务端,仍是windows的服务端,开始接触网络,tcp/ip,http/https 协议了解了下。对Windows专有的iocp模型深刻学习了下,但如今已经忘得差很少了吧。高并发

 

        为了竞赛,学过部分算法,bfs,dfs,并查集,剪枝,动态规划,如今也忘得差很少了。性能

 

        也学习过stl源码,对traits终于懂了,也写过share_ptr,但又忘得差很少了。学习

 

        C++的路还很漫长,看的书越多,真的以为本身好菜,他们都是怎么成长的。但理想与信念仍是有的,“一万小时”定律也是坚信不疑的。

 

        近期给本身的安排是1、 《TCP/IP》详解,写一个支持高并发的tcp服务端,及一个高性能的http服务端。 预计3-5个月。

                                 2、《编译原理》,写一个简单的编译器,预计5-7个月。

 

        有一句话说的很对,“若是目标太多,人会变得焦躁;若是没有目标,人会变得迷茫”。

        我目前是属于迷茫型的,没找到心仪的行业,只能学纯技术,而纯技术若得不到项目的锻炼,老是忘得飞快。但学总比不学好,Later better than never。

 

        先吃TCP/IP吧,互联网的公司都用获得。

 

        之后博客园将当个人亲密的诉说朋友,分享个人点点滴滴。

相关文章
相关标签/搜索